Bro just remember that you must never flash a rom from within CWM or Rom Manager with our sgs2. I also did that and had same issue. Now, you can get into recovery mode and that is awesome. First things first, wipe everything, full system wipe, full wipe cache, full wipe sd card(format), next, attach your sgs2 to your pc and mount usb storage, transfer your chosen rom to sd card(I use Hydrogenics which is awesome). Next, unmount sd card, now flash hydrogenics. Now reboot system once hydrogen is finished flashing. You should never have issues like this again, especially with Hydrogenics. Also, do not forget to put gapps ics on sd card and flash it after you have flashed Hydrogenics. You can also use yellow triangle away app to remove the stupid leftover triangle from your previous rom flashing attempts, if you got LPB. Anyways bro, have fun and do not stress too much because the sgs2 is really hard to brick. Also, remember to check the md5 sum when downloading a rom, this lets you know it has not been tampered with and the entire rom is there.

ok lets try again........
1: forget everything [ideas you have.]
2: go into clockwork recovery
3: format every partition including system / boot [remove your sdcard before starting]
4: use odin and flash stock 2.3.6 LA2 [u can flash whatever you like] and let it boot.
5: now use cf-root and root your device [http://forum.xda-developers.com/showthread.php?t=1103399 ]
6: i assume you know your way from here.
note: its very important to format system / boot partions
